Lusitania (1871)
A 12x10 negative. A port near broadside view, taken from just ahead of the beam, of the passenger/cargo liner Lusitania (1871) at moorings in Gravesend Reach, River Thames. She is probably in service as a cruise ship. She is schooner rigged with no yards on her masts, she has deckhouses abreast her foremast and an awning is rigged aft. Tilbury is in the background.
